This week I had the distinctive pleasure of speaking with Amanda Knox. We speak about her 2007 arrest and wrongful conviction in Perugia, Italy for the murder of her roommate Meredith Kercher and the media frenzy that happened because of it all. While she sat in a prison cell in Italy for more than 4 years the world was captivated by Dateline and 20/20 specials speaking of the heinous murder and the "did she or didn't she" of it all. This is an interesting look at what happens when police work is done under pressure incorrectly and a young women is simply in the wrong place at the wrong time. We talk about what fame feels like when it is from unwarranted infamy and coming to terms with life and her purpose after it all. Through countless podcasts, a Netflix documentary, and her Labyrinth's podcast Amanda has devoted her life to helping others wrongfully convicted and highlighting injustices in our system.
